## Changelog — LockerLoop v2.9.1

Renamed `LL_ACCESS_MODE` to `LL_LOCKER_FLOW` to match the new laundry-locker access flow. Old name is ignored as of this release; no fallback. Affected services: kiosk-gate, resident-app bridge. On-call: if kiosks reject badge scans after deploy, the rename didn't propagate. Update each node's env file manually. The flow service also now requires its signing credential set explicitly, so append this line:

vault entry, fadup-tagag: RELAY_SECRET8=2fd92179

Handover — first-aid room, Brundell House

Room restocked 22:10. New eyewash kits on shelf two; defib checked, green light. Incident log updated — one minor cut treated, details in the folder. Burn gel running low, order raised with Medrosa Supplies. Door now on the new keypad lock after last week's swap. If you need to get in overnight, use the code below.

staff pass of tajog-bahap = bdg-GTUUI-82661

Visiting contractors working at the Lumenbrook Studio must sign in at the front desk no later than fifteen minutes before their booked slot. Recording sessions for training videos run on a strict schedule, so late arrivals may forfeit studio time. While inside, keep conversation to a minimum near the red recording lamp, store equipment cases in the marked bays, and remain with your Lumenbrook escort at all times. To enter the studio corridor, use the following door-pass code.

staff pass of baweg-bawep = bdg-AIU-1